Abstract:

This work represents a work-in-progress study on how dispositions are essential to the workplace. Recent computing curricular reports have heralded the importance of moving from knowledge-based to competency-based learning. However, dispositions, as with skills and knowledge, are a crucial component of competency. Hence, this work reports on a study conducted by the authors to ascertain the relationship between job advertisements and the dispositions expected in the workplace. The results show a remarkable degree of correlation between the two. At the same time, some dispositions are more explicitly expected than others. Hence, computing and engineering educators should increase their efforts to foster dispositions in their curricula to develop competent graduates ready to succeed in the workplace. At the same time, more research is required on the industry's perspective and understanding dispositions.
